Ir para conteúdo
  • Cadastre-se

dev botao

valor do icms relativo ao fundo de combate à pobreza(FCP) da uf de destino difere do da somatoria dos itens


reij
  • Este tópico foi criado há 2996 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Recommended Posts

Boa tarde pessoal alguém teria como me da uma força com esse erro pois estou pra ficar louco pq tenho que pulverizar o valor do imposto nos itens mais ja cacei la a tag que recebe o valor do imposto é não sei como fazer ta sempre dando esse erro

valor do icms relativo ao fundo de combate à pobreza(FCP) da uf de destino difere do da somatória dos itens

 

onde coloco esses valores pois até agora não encontrei hoje estou fazendo assim

        vBCUFDest :=  CNfeTOTAL.AsCurrency;
                vFCPUFDest := CNfeTOTAL.AsCurrency * pFCPUFDest / 100;
 
                vICMSUFDest := CNfeTOTAL.AsCurrency * (pICMSUFDest- pICMSInter)/100 *
                                                                 pICMSInterPart/100;
                if emit.CRT = crtRegimeNormal then
                begin
                vICMSUFRemet := CNfeTOTAL.AsCurrency * (pICMSUFDest- pICMSInter)/100 *
                                                          (1-pICMSInterPart/100)
                end;
               //totaldo icms fcp
               Total.ICMSTot.vFCPUFDest   := vFCPUFDest;
               Total.ICMSTot.vICMSUFDest  := vICMSUFDest;
               Total.ICMSTot.vICMSUFRemet := 0.00;
 
ta faltando pulverizar nos itens e comparar astotalizações alguém poderia me ajudar
Link para o comentário
Compartilhar em outros sites

  • Moderadores
NF := ACBrNFe1.NotasFiscais.Add.NFe;
[...]
Item := NF.Det.Add;
[...]
Item.Imposto.ICMSUFDest.vBCUFDest := TabelaDetalheICMS_BASECALC_UF_DEST.AsCurrency;
Item.Imposto.ICMSUFDest.pFCPUFDest := TabelaDetalheICMS_FCP_UF_DEST.AsFloat;
Item.Imposto.ICMSUFDest.pICMSUFDest := TabelaDetalheICMS_UF_DEST.AsFloat;
Item.Imposto.ICMSUFDest.pICMSInter := TabelaDetalheICMS_INTERESTADUAL.AsFloat;
Item.Imposto.ICMSUFDest.pICMSInterPart := TabelaDetalheICMS_PART_UF_DEST.AsFloat;
Item.Imposto.ICMSUFDest.vFCPUFDest := TabelaDetalheVALOR_FCP_UF_DEST.AsCurrency;
Item.Imposto.ICMSUFDest.vICMSUFDest := TabelaDetalheVALOR_ICMS_UF_DEST.AsCurrency;
Item.Imposto.ICMSUFDest.vICMSUFRemet := TabelaDetalheVALOR_ICMS_UF_REM.AsCurrency;
[...]
NF.Total.ICMSTot.vFCPUFDest := TabelaPrincipalVALOR_FCP_UF_DEST.AsCurrency;
NF.Total.ICMSTot.vICMSUFDest := TabelaPrincipalVALOR_ICMS_UF_DEST.AsCurrency;
NF.Total.ICMSTot.vICMSUFRemet := TabelaPrincipalVALOR_ICMS_UF_REM.AsCurrency;

 

Equipe ACBr BigWings
Ajude o Projeto ACBr crescer - Assine o SAC

Projeto ACBr

 

 

Link para o comentário
Compartilhar em outros sites

  • Este tópico foi criado há 2996 dias atrás.
  • Talvez seja melhor você criar um NOVO TÓPICO do que postar uma resposta aqui.

Crie uma conta ou entre para comentar

Você precisar ser um membro para fazer um comentário

Criar uma conta

Crie uma nova conta em nossa comunidade. É fácil!

Crie uma nova conta

Entrar

Já tem uma conta? Faça o login.

Entrar Agora
×
×
  • Criar Novo...

Informação Importante

Colocamos cookies em seu dispositivo para ajudar a tornar este site melhor. Você pode ajustar suas configurações de cookies, caso contrário, assumiremos que você está bem para continuar.

The popup will be closed in 10 segundos...